

Hotel Description
You know what? The Trip Inn Hotel Esplanade isn’t going to blow you away at first glance, but honestly – and I mean this – it’s one of those places that grows on you. I walked into the lobby expecting your typical mid-range business hotel (which, let’s be real, it sort of is), but there’s something refreshingly unpretentious about the whole setup. The front desk staff actually seem to care about getting you sorted, and I didn’t have to wait in some ridiculous check-in line like you do at those massive chain hotels.
The rooms are what you’d expect from a solid 4-star – clean, functional, with that slightly generic European hotel vibe that’s actually kind of comforting after a long day of traveling. What I really appreciated was how quiet it gets at night. I mean, you’re not completely isolated from city sounds, but it’s nothing like those places where you hear every conversation in the hallway. The beds are proper firm (thank god), and the shower pressure was surprisingly decent – definitely better than half the boutique places I’ve stayed at that spend all their money on fancy lobby art and forget about basic plumbing. The Wi-Fi actually works throughout the building too, which honestly shouldn’t be noteworthy in 2024 but somehow still is.
Here’s the thing about the Trip Inn Esplanade – it’s got this practical, no-nonsense approach that I find refreshing. The breakfast setup isn’t Instagram-worthy, but it’s substantial and gets the job done without any fuss. They’ve got proper coffee (not that weak hotel stuff), decent pastries, and enough hot options to fuel whatever you’re planning for the day. The 7.3 rating makes perfect sense to me because it delivers exactly what it promises without trying to be something it’s not. I’ve stayed at flashier places with worse service and supposedly “luxury” spots where half the amenities didn’t work properly. Sometimes you just want a place that handles the basics really well – good sleep, solid shower, reliable service – and that’s exactly what you get here. It’s the kind of hotel I’d book again without hesitation, especially if I’m more focused on exploring the area than lounging around my room.
